Light Afternoon Napby MalokataComment by snackwells: Nice take on this challenge. Very imaginative and your composition of the contrasting figures is quite excellent. Perhaps if you had shot a tad bit wider, to put more space between the elderly gentleman's head and the edge of the frame, the image would not be as claustrophobic. Especially given his dozing pose, he really looks cramped :-)
Overall I really like this one and I will score this one an 8. |
